[QUOTE="billcaldwell, post: 1699368, member: 59683"] We also have other refinements. We have a Honda 2200 generator, a flat screen tv, and a Verizon "Tail Gater", an automatic satellite antenna and receiver. We can watch Boise State games and the World Series and Fox News during deer and elk season. We also have a Bivouac Buddy shower in its own room attached to the Lodge Tent. And we got of bunch of hooks from Montana Canvas that work much better than coat hangers. We use them in all the tents. We have a Ladie's room, and a Men's room. I can cook a fancy meal for 15 people in camp, easier than I can at home. When camp is set up, we refer to the trailer as "Costco". It takes a day to put up, then a little more time to tighten everything up. And a day to take it all down. Then about a month to make sure everything is cleaned and repacked, and the tents are put away DRY. [/QUOTE]
